A SLICE OF HEAVEN, JAYA ONE

June 28, 2011 By StrawberrY Gal - Food Review 2 Comments

Opening in Jaya One just next to the Cold Storage Supermarket is the delicious famous cakes shop. A Slice of Heaven is my visit for this time but i am buying a slice of cake rather the whole cake since I am in the dilema of having cakes. The shops offers a variety of cakes from strawberries, chocolate, tiramisu and also their best seller durian.

The Rasberry Yorte is one of the famous delights where the cake texture is sweet and creamy. Aside, the cake is also having a smooth texture. I really in love with the cake with the nice texture and the cakes melts in the mouth with a bite.
Taste: 5/5
Price: RM 9.90/slice

A Slice of Heaven
At Jaya One (next to Cold Storage)
Blk E, B2
No. 72A Jalan Universiti
46200, Petaling Jaya.
Tel: 03-79555212
